As of June 1, 2025, there were 1,625,480 taxpayers in Azerbaijan, Report informs, citing the State Tax Service under the country's Ministry of Economy.
This figure is 4.4% more year-on-year.
According to the state service, 86.9% of taxpayers were individuals, 13.1% were legal entities and other organizations. Over the past year, the number of individual entrepreneurs increased by 3.9%, while the number of companies grew by 7.7%.
By the end of May, there were 196,485 commercial entities in the country. This is 8.3% more compared to a year ago.
Figures indicate that 91.7% of commercially registered legal entities were limited liability companies (LLC), 1.1% were joint-stock companies (JSC), 1.1% were cooperatives.
In January-May 2025 alone, 6,236 commercial entities were registered by the state, of which 89.1% are locally invested and 10.9% are foreign invested.
Also, 85.7% of commercial entities were registered online. The share of e-registration of locally invested LLCs was 96.8%.
